Description

Newbury 5 miles ? Pangbourne 10 miles ? M4 (junc 12) 12 minutes ? M4 (junc 13)15 minutes ? Theale station is 45 minutes to Paddington ? A34 - 15 minutes drive
(all distances and timings are approximate)

Main House 3,729 sq ft / 347 m?
Outbuilding 1,993 sq ft / 185 m?
Carport 549 sq ft / 51 m?
Gardens and grounds extending to: 3.14 acres / 1.27 hectares
(all measurements are approximate)


A splendid 5/6 bedroom character country house constructed originally in the Edwardian period with substantial recent additions and in fine order throughout. Entered from the highway by way of a long byway through the sleepy and unspoilt Bucklebury Common.

Chadwell is set amongst its own park like, very secluded and private grounds with large sweeping lawns reaching down to woodland, part of the lawns might be separated into a pony paddock if so desired.

This is perhaps one of the most scenically beautiful sought-after areas in which to buy a country house in this part of the world and the property has been meticulously maintained and continuously updated by the present owners.

Summary of accommodation: a very large and imposing reception hall, cloakroom, staircase rising gracefully to the first floor, drawing room, library/ study, sitting/family room, large kitchen/dining room, large utility room, with dog area. 5 double bedrooms and 1 single (one of the double bedrooms is presently used as a dressing room), ensuite to master bedroom, ensuite to guest bedroom and family bathroom.
Outside: 3 bay car port, garden store, poultry shed, very large outbuilding in good condition for machinery/vintage vehicle store, hard tennis court.

Gardens and grounds: Park like grounds with large sweeping lawns reaching down to woodland. A couple of acres might be used by separation for equestrian purposes. Hard tennis court.
Gardens & Grounds extending to 3.14 acres / 1.27 hectares.

Note. Part of the grounds (1.5 acres approx.) which might be used for equestrian grazing are subject to a 999 year lease which commenced in 1951.
Leaseholds over 100 years are viewed in the same way as a freehold by mortgage lenders.

Local facilities: This area is known for fine restaurants and period pubs and just along from the property is the Gastro Pub of the Year 2017; The Bladebone, with its excellent restaurant, there is also a lovely tea room; The Blackbird Cafe. There is a general store at Upper Bucklebury and a village run Post Office and general store at Southend Bradfield, both within a few minutes` drive. Stanford Dingley is a short distance by car with its famous 16th century pub, The Old Boot Inn and The Bull Inn. There is a health centre 2 minutes away in Chapel Row.

Bucklebury Common is positioned with extremely convenient road links to the M4 and A4. Heathrow airport is an hour`s drive. There are train stations within easy reach at Theale and Pangbourne giving good commuter access to London Paddington and Reading (soon to have Crossrail). It is a short drive to Newbury with its excellent shopping centre, leisure facilities and the well-known Newbury Racecourse. Yattendon village is just a couple of miles away with the famous country house hotel and restaurant; The Royal Oak.

For extra shopping and amenities, Pangbourne village is approximatey15 minutes` drive and has a fabulous selection of award-winning specialist shops, restaurants, riverside pubs, a health centre, dentists, hairdressers.

Bradfield College has a fabulous sports complex open to public membership, with a fine indoor pool, indoor/outdoor tennis courts, squash, gym and fitness centre and 9-hole golf course.

Schools: Excellent schools abound within easy driving distance to include; Bradfield College, Pangbourne College, Downe House, St Andrew`s Preparatory School, Cranford House, Moulsford Preparatory School for Boys, The Oratory School, Brockhurst & Marlston House Preparatory School & Elstree Preparatory School. There is a C of E primary school at both Upper Bucklebury and Bradfield and a Montessori Nursery School in Bradfield.
